Starting in Ponta Delgada at 9:00 AM

São Miguel Private Jeep Adventure - Personalized Island Tour - Starting in Ponta Delgada at 9:00 AM
The tour starts at the Posto de Informação Turística de Ponta Delgada on Av. Infante Dom Henrique. Pickup is offered from any hotel in Ponta Delgada, and if you’re outside the city you’ll meet at the tourist post instead. Cruise ship passengers depart at the cruise terminal.

Why that matters: the start time is early enough to get moving while the island is still setting into the day. You also begin with a brief meeting so your guide can calibrate the itinerary. That small step helps prevent the classic problem of “everyone followed the plan, nobody got the day they wanted.”

You end back at the meeting point, which makes the logistics easier for your afternoon plans in Ponta Delgada.

Stop 5: Furnas Volcano Caldera, Thermal Swim Time and Cozido

São Miguel Private Jeep Adventure - Personalized Island Tour - Stop 5: Furnas Volcano Caldera, Thermal Swim Time and Cozido
Furnas is where the day turns from scenery to sensation. The tour gives you about 2 hours at the Furnas Volcano Caldera area, with a chance to swim in thermal waters and try the traditional cozido.

This is the most unique “only on São Miguel” moment in the whole route. Thermal water is one of the island’s signatures, and cozido is a very Azores approach to food and heat. Even if you don’t swim, you’ll still get a feel for why Furnas is such a draw.

Practical reality check: thermal experiences tend to involve changing conditions and some planning. Since the itinerary doesn’t spell out changing facilities or exact swim rules, you should come ready with swim gear if you’re interested in using the thermal time. If you’re on the fence, the guide can help you decide on the day based on what’s practical in the moment.

The stop is marked admission ticket free in the itinerary, but lunch is not included on the tour overall. Cozido may be available as part of what you try here, yet you should assume you might need to budget for your overall meal needs separately.

Price and Value: What 348.41 Per Group Gets You

The price is $348.41 per group, up to 6 people, for about 7 to 8 hours. That means the per-person cost changes based on how full your group is.

  • If you fill all 6 seats, you’re roughly at $58 per person.
  • If you have fewer people, the per-person cost rises, because you’re paying for the whole private jeep.

So when does it feel like good value? When you’d otherwise rent a car or pay for multiple people to do separate tours. It also feels fair when you care about the guide-led planning piece and want to avoid the uncertainty of driving yourself through changing conditions.

For couples, it can still be worth it if you want the whole day to feel like one smooth plan rather than a self-drive puzzle. For small families or friend groups of 4 to 6, the price becomes especially reasonable.

FAQ

How long is the São Miguel private jeep adventure?

The tour runs about 7 to 8 hours.

What’s the group size limit?

It’s a private tour with a group size of up to 6 people.

Where is the meeting point, and where does the tour end?

You start at the Posto de Informação Turística de Ponta Delgada on Av. Infante Dom Henrique, 9500-769 Ponta Delgada, Portugal. The tour ends back at the same meeting point.

What times does the tour start?

The start time is 9:00 am.

Is hotel pickup included?

Yes. Pickup is offered at any hotel in Ponta Delgada. Outside Ponta Delgada, pickup can be at the tourist post of Ponta Delgada. For cruise ships, pickup is at the cruise terminal.

What stops are included on the route?

The itinerary includes Ponta Delgada (brief meeting), Sete Cidades, Lagoa do Fogo, Parque Natural da Ribeira dos Caldeiroes, and Furnas Volcano Caldera.

Are tickets or entry fees included for the stops?

The itinerary lists admission ticket free for the included stops.

Is lunch included?

No, lunch is not included.

What languages is the tour offered in?

The tour is offered in English.

Is free cancellation available?

Yes. Free cancellation is available up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.
